Construction Project Manager Responsibilities:
  • Manage Construction Projects in assigned territory in accordance with the responsibilities of a Project Manager
  • Build great relationships with customers – e.g., insurance adjusters, business owners, and homeowners – to help ensure repeat business built on trust
  • Estimate projects following established policies and standard operating procedures to ensure profitable and successful job completion
  • Collaborate with production managers, job coordinators, and production teams to ensure high quality service
  • Adhere to insurance carrier, third-party administrator, and customer SLAs
  • Help identify, hire, and develop awesome technician and fellow PM talent
  • Complete billing-related duties as scheduled or assigned
  • Support growing a culture of excellence
  • Ensure technicians you oversee are compliant with various service level agreements and documentation requirements; facilitate feedback and collection of required documents, photos, and CRM notes as appropriate
  • Complete and maintain required training and certifications: IICRC, AHERA, etc.
  • Complete on call duties as assigned
